First six days of my ATS i didnt see any changes (good or bad) the screen slowly developed a brown tint to it. Morning of day 7 my DT/sump/and screen have a clear/white slime. i have gotten in cleaned out of my DT pretty good. i just skimmed the top (most of the slime was floating) with a net and put a sock over the outlet of my sump.

Like i said my screen is slowly turning brown. should i still clean 50% of the screen? or should i give it some time to develop a black or green color?

Screen should be cleaned every 7 days no matter what. Blown algae growing on your screen the first few weeks is very normal. Clean everything off the best you can. Please let me know what your peramitters are, and how you built your scrubber. Type of lights, distance from screen, size of screen, flow etc.

The slime on the other hand is very weird. Its not from the algae scrubber unless maybe you used matterials not recommended for building an ATS. Please post some pictures if you can.

I subscribed to your thread, I will help you any way I can.
 
remember not to use a brush or scraper your first several cleanings,,,hands and running water only! That slime is not related to the ATS IMO

i brush cleaned half of my scrubber and just ran the other half under tap water.

srusso i'll post some pics. i plan on a detailed build thread eventually
 
10gal tank from petco. only using one side of 8"x10" screen 1 23watt CFL about 4" away from screen.
I have new pictures that i havent uploaded yet but i had to improve the 90* overflow out of the sump tank. it was terribly noisy the way i have it pictured here. I have no doubt my lighting has much to be desired. i am thinking about 2 23watt bulbs not in the sealed housing.
